Subject: Memtrace cut-over complete

Team,

Cut-over to Memtrace v2 for GPU memory profiling finished last night. Old v1 agents are disabled; any tickets referencing v1 dashboards should be closed as resolved-by-migration. Sampling overhead is now under 2% and allocation traces include kernel names. Known gap: profiles older than 30 days were not migrated. Point customers at the v2 docs for setup questions. For reference when troubleshooting, the agent now runs with the following configuration.

settings of bagaf-bawip:
[aldax]
port = 5000
region = south-4
host = aldax.brasklabs.corp
team = brivan
timeout_ms = 2000
retries = 2

## Tuning

The receipt mailer (Almsgate) batches donation receipts and sends through the Thornquay relay. On-call: if the queue backs up, resist the urge to crank batch size — the relay rate-limits per connection, and bigger batches just mean bigger retries. Scale worker count first, then shorten the flush interval. Dedupe window must stay longer than the retry horizon or donors get duplicate receipts, which generates tickets. All knobs live in one place and are read at worker start. Current production values follow.

tuning table, kajop-yafof:
QUOTAS = {
    "wenath": 10,
    "ulaael": 5,
}

This page describes the environments for Quotawise, the service enforcing per-tenant rate quotas across the Lanternview platform. Support staff should note that dev and staging use synthetic tenants only, so quota numbers there never match customer reports. Production quotas are managed by the Thornbury platform team; changes go through a reviewed proposal, never a direct edit. When investigating a throttling complaint, always confirm which environment the tenant is on first. The production configuration values in effect are reproduced below.

service settings:
[druix]
host = druix.zemvargrid.example
user = druix_svc
database = druix_prod